How do I test a new NAS drive before using it?
Run an extended SMART test and a full surface scan before trusting a new drive with data. On Synology or QNAP, use the built-in extended SMART test plus a bad-sector/full drive check; standalone, tools like badblocks do the same. A burn-in that reads and writes the whole drive catches early ("infant mortality") failures.

New drives have a real early-failure rate ("infant mortality"), so a burn-in before you commit data is worth the time — it is far better to find a bad drive on day one than during a rebuild months later.
On a Synology or QNAP
- Install the drive and run an Extended SMART test (full surface read) from Storage Manager / Storage & Snapshots.
- Run the NAS's bad-sector / drive check (Synology's drive check, QNAP's surface scan) to write-test the whole drive.
- Afterwards, inspect SMART: Reallocated and Current Pending Sector counts should be zero, and the extended test should pass.
Standalone burn-in
On a PC you can use badblocks (Linux) for a multi-pass write/read test, or the manufacturer's diagnostic tool (SeaTools, WD Dashboard). A full write-then-verify pass across the whole drive is the gold standard — it exercises every sector and surfaces weak ones.
What good looks like
- Extended SMART test: passed.
- Reallocated / Current Pending Sectors: zero, and staying zero.
- No read/write errors logged during the scan.
A drive that clears a full burn-in is very likely to give you years of service. If it throws sectors or errors on day one, return it. The table lists CMR NAS drives.
